Output 31cfb6f80146be6f032584c91428da3e38816f93c8b451f99f55d34c18cd5a0e:0

value
108530
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2140c3d2299854556a084f327688375fde8cf9cb OP_EQUALVERIFY OP_CHECKSIG
address
142ptH2YmUegtNJ1EbMxjJFqLSCWZYym98
transaction
31cfb6f80146be6f032584c91428da3e38816f93c8b451f99f55d34c18cd5a0e
spent
true